There are a ton of ways to make the cheap smokers better. food grade high temp silicone to seal up the seams, gasket/seal for the door will allow it to hold heat and smoke better.
I “season” my fire box with oil on the outside as it burns kinda like you would a cast iron pan to help minimize rust and it seems to help a lot and keeps the color dark
